How To Care For Japanese Maple Tree In Container. Clip out the big wood roots. You can grow any Japanese Maple in a planter but for the best results choose a cultivar that grows to 10 feet or less. Once the tree is potted water it well. The roots of maples in pots are vulnerable to frost over winter so wrap your container with a sheet of bubble wrap held in place with garden twine.
